How to fill out community assets grant arts

01
Gather all the necessary information and documents required to apply for the community assets grant arts. This may include project proposals, budgets, resumes, and any other supporting materials.
02
Read and understand the guidelines and eligibility criteria for the grant. Make sure your project aligns with the grant's objectives and requirements.
03
Complete the grant application form thoroughly and accurately. Provide all the requested information and double-check for any errors or missing sections.
04
Attach all the required supporting documents to the application form. Make sure they are properly labeled and organized for easy review.
05
Review and proofread your application before submission. Ensure that all the information provided is clear, concise, and free of grammar or spelling mistakes.
06
Submit your completed application before the stated deadline. Consider submitting it well in advance to avoid any last-minute technical issues or delays.
07
Follow up on your application status if the grant provider allows it. Stay proactive and inquire about any additional steps or information required.
08
Be patient and prepared for the evaluation process. Grant decisions can take time, and you may be requested for further clarifications or interviews if shortlisted.

Who needs community assets grant arts?

01
Artists and arts organizations seeking financial support for community asset projects.
02
Non-profit organizations or community groups involved in art-related initiatives.
03
Educational institutions or schools that aim to enhance artistic resources within the community.
04
Individuals or groups working towards the development and preservation of cultural heritage.
05
Local governments or municipalities aiming to improve access to arts and cultural activities.
06
Any other individual or group that fulfills the eligibility criteria and project objectives of the community assets grant arts.

Community assets grant arts refers to funding programs designed to support arts initiatives that leverage existing community resources and promote cultural enrichment within a community.
Organizations and individuals seeking funding from community assets grants for arts projects are typically required to file applications.
To fill out community assets grant arts applications, provide detailed project descriptions, budgets, timelines, and community impact statements, along with any required supporting documents.
The purpose of community assets grant arts is to enhance artistic expression, support local artists, and enrich community cultural life through funding and resource allocation.
Applicants must report on project objectives, expected outcomes, budget details, timelines, and metrics for evaluating success of the funded projects.
